Classic Dad BBQ Favorites Everyone Loves

Classic BBQ dishes remain popular because they deliver familiar flavors and satisfying portions. Items like grilled steaks, burgers, ribs, and chicken are often considered top choices for Father’s Day gatherings. These dishes represent the heart of American outdoor cooking traditions.

The secret to great BBQ is using quality ingredients and proper grilling techniques. Simple seasoning, fresh ingredients, and careful cooking can turn regular meals into impressive dishes. These options are perfect for families looking for reliable dad bbq favorites.

BBQ Food Cooking Method Best Feature
Ribeye Steak Direct grilling Rich flavor and tenderness
BBQ Ribs Slow cooking Smoky and juicy texture
Burgers High heat grilling Easy and customizable
Chicken Skewers Medium grilling Family-friendly option
Grilled Salmon Gentle grilling Healthy and flavorful

How to Plan the Perfect Father Day Cookout

A successful cookout requires more than great recipes because organization matters too. Planning your shopping, preparation, and cooking schedule ahead of time reduces stress. A well-managed father day cookout allows everyone to enjoy the celebration.

Start by deciding the guest list and selecting dishes that match the occasion. Prepare marinades, sauces, and side dishes before guests arrive. This gives the host more time to relax and spend moments with family.

Father’s Day BBQ Preparation Timeline

Following a simple timeline makes cooking easier and prevents last-minute problems.

Time Preparation Task
One Day Before Buy ingredients and prepare marinades
Morning of BBQ Set up grill and prepare sides
One Hour Before Start cooking slow items
Before Serving Grill fresh meats and arrange food

Preparation is especially important when cooking multiple dishes. Good timing ensures every item reaches the table fresh and flavorful.

For Steak Lovers

Steak remains one of the most popular choices for dads who enjoy classic grilled meals. Cuts like ribeye, New York strip, and filet mignon provide excellent flavor when cooked properly. Adding seasoning, butter, or sauces can enhance the overall experience.

For the best results:

  • Bring steak to room temperature before grilling.
  • Use simple seasoning to highlight the meat.
  • Allow resting time after cooking.

A perfectly grilled steak can easily become the centerpiece of a Father’s Day BBQ. Using a meat thermometer and following the USDA’s safe minimum cooking temperatures ensures every grilled dish is both delicious and safe to eat.
